The Assam Congress is all set to announce the name of its candidate for Rajya Sabha elections. The Assam Pradesh Congress Committee has already forwarded a list of 5 candidates to the party high command in New Delhi.

In this regard, a key meeting was held between APCC President Bhupen Bora, leader of opposition Debabrata Saikia, Rockybul Hussain and other senior congress leaders.

Meanwhile, Bora has exuded confidence that Congress will seal victory in the Rajya Sabha elections.
